>> > Well, actually, I meant that you do not even need a manifest or
>> anything. A
>> > user script would have been converted to an extension automatically.
>> > But since you already created an extension, let us continue. ;)
>> >
>> > So, what you need is a Browser Action (or a Page Action, to be on the
>> safe
>> > side, since Browser Actions cannot be remove and you might not want it
>> to be
>> > laying around there for any page\image\whatever).
>> > BrowserAction reference -
>> http://code.google.com/chrome/extensions/browserAction.html
>> > PageAction reference -
>> http://code.google.com/chrome/extensions/pageAction.html
>> >
>> > Now, when the button is clicked, you should send a message (see the
>> Message
>> > Passing API -http://code.google.com/chrome/extensions/messaging.htmlto
>> > send and receive one) to the tab (see the Tabs API -
>> http://code.google.com/chrome/extensions/tabs.htmlto get the selected
>> tab).
>>
>> > The content script in that tab will get the message and will execute the
>> > same lines that are currently in the blabla.user.js file you have.

>> > > I have made a file name "blabla.user.js" with the code you wrote.
>> > > I have made a file name "manifest.json" with this code:
>> >
>> > > "
>> > > {
>> > >  "name": "Switch Page Direction rtl",
>> > >  "version": "1.0",
>> > >  "description": "Switch Page Direction rtl",
>> >
>> > >  "content_scripts": [
>> > >    {
>> > >      "matches": ["http://lifehacker.com/*";],
>> >
>> > >      "js": ["blabla.user.js"]
>> > >    }
>> > >  ]
>> >
>> > > }
>> > > "
>> > > Now every time I enter lifehacker.com It is right to left.
>> >
>> > > Can I make the extention smarter?
>> > > I mean that it will have an icon (I know how to make an icon) and when
>> > > I press the icon the js will change the page I'm in to right to left?

>> > > > You want the easiest way?
>> > > > Create a user script (meaning, create a file called blabla.user.js),
>> put
>> > > > there -
>> >
>> > > > document.getElementsByTagName("HTML")[0].dir = "rtl";
>> > > > document.body.dir = "rtl";
>> >
>> > > > Drag it to Chrome and install it.
>> >
>> > > > Note - this will only work with the Dev or Beta version of Google
>> > > > Chrome<http://dev.chromium.org/getting-involved/dev-channel>(or the
>> > > > trunk version of Chromium).
